U.S. allows Anthropic to release Mythos AI to ‘trusted’ US organizations

The U.S. government has lifted export restrictions on Anthropic's Claude Mythos 5 AI model, allowing access for over 100 trusted organizations. This decision follows intense negotiations regarding safety protocols and potential misuse of the technology.
Why it matters
This move signals the beginning of a formal regulatory framework for the release of frontier AI models in the United States.
The US government Friday lifted its block on Anthropic’s powerful Claude Mythos 5 AI model, allowing the company to release it to more than 100 US institutions, including major companies and government agencies.
